Dragonsfire:
1) look at FAQ
2) put your CF folder at AV exceptions list
3) look at your AV (antivirus) quarantine list .... you almost sure find there CF files
4) if you completely lost freelancer.exe try this: use 7-zip and open installation file Crossfire181.exe. ..there you in folder "Crossfire181.exe\$_OUTDIR\EXE\" find freelancer.exe.

It would appear that the trouble is with this "Artemis!C0C5014C6A32" which McAfee says is a trojan and therefore removed from the programme.
from an old thread:
artemis is a new "heuristic " subprogram from mcaffe, wich can detect potencial threats! Its a simple matter of turning off artemis. Artemis is not mentioned in the configuration menu: its called " active protection" and its located in the antivirus configuration menu
as being said... a heuristic alert but no trojan
